Key Features of Invoicing Software

Modern invoicing software offers a wide range of features that cater to the diverse needs of businesses. Let’s take a closer look at some of the key features:

  • Automated invoice generation: Invoicing software automates the process of generating invoices by pulling relevant information from the system, such as client details, product/service descriptions, and pricing. This eliminates the need for manual data entry and ensures consistency in invoice formatting.
  • Customizable invoice templates: Invoicing software provides pre-designed invoice templates that can be customized to match a business’s branding and style. This allows businesses to create professional-looking invoices that reflect their brand identity.
  • Integration with accounting systems: Many invoicing software solutions integrate seamlessly with popular accounting systems, such as QuickBooks or Xero. This integration enables businesses to sync their invoicing data with their accounting software, eliminating the need for manual data entry and ensuring accurate financial reporting.
  • Invoice tracking and reminders: Invoicing software allows businesses to track the status of their invoices, from creation to payment. It provides real-time updates on invoice delivery, opening, and payment, ensuring businesses are aware of the progress of their invoices. Additionally, it can send automated reminders to clients for overdue payments, improving cash flow management.
  • Online payment options: Invoicing software often offers online payment options, allowing businesses to accept payments directly through the invoice. This not only provides convenience for clients but also speeds up the payment process and reduces the risk of late or missed payments.
  • Expense tracking: Some invoicing software solutions also include expense tracking features, allowing businesses to record and categorize their expenses. This helps businesses keep track of their financial health and provides valuable insights for budgeting and financial planning.

These are just a few examples of the features offered by invoicing software. The specific features may vary depending on the software provider and the needs of the business.

Top Benefits of Using Invoicing Software

Improved Accuracy in Billing

Manual invoicing is prone to inaccuracies and human errors, which can lead to disputes and delays in the payment process. Invoicing software minimizes these risks by automating the invoicing process and ensuring accurate and error-free billing.

By using predefined invoice templates and automatically filling in the necessary details, businesses can generate professional-looking invoices that are consistent and accurate every time.

Time and Cost Efficiency

The old adage “time is money” certainly holds true in the business world. Invoicing software helps businesses save valuable time that would otherwise be spent on manual invoicing tasks.

With automated processes, businesses can generate invoices, send them to clients, and track payments with just a few clicks. This eliminates the need for manual data entry and repetitive tasks, allowing employees to focus on more critical activities that drive business growth.

Better Cash Flow Management

Efficient cash flow management is vital for any business, as it ensures the availability of funds to cover expenses and invest in growth opportunities. Invoicing software provides businesses with real-time visibility into their invoicing and payment processes, enabling them to monitor cash flow more effectively.

By tracking unpaid invoices and sending automated reminders, businesses can ensure timely payments from clients and minimize the risk of late or missed payments. This helps maintain a healthy cash flow and reduces the chances of financial strain.

Enhanced Customer Relationships

Building strong customer relationships is essential for long-term business success. Invoicing software can play a significant role in enhancing customer relationships by providing a seamless and professional invoicing experience.

With customizable invoice templates and personalized communication, businesses can create a professional brand image and deliver a consistent customer experience. Additionally, the option for online payments provides convenience to customers, making it easier for them to settle invoices promptly.

Implementing Invoicing Software in Your Business

Steps to Successful Implementation

Implementing invoicing software in your business requires careful planning and execution to ensure a smooth transition. Here are some steps to guide you through the implementation process:

  1. Evaluate your current invoicing processes
  2. Identify the key features and functionality required
  3. Select the software solution that best meets your needs
  4. Migrate existing data and templates to the new software
  5. Train employees on how to use the software effectively
  6. Monitor and review the software’s performance and make necessary adjustments

By following these steps and dedicating sufficient time and resources to the implementation process, businesses can ensure a successful transition to invoicing software.

Overcoming Potential Challenges

While implementing invoicing software can bring numerous benefits, businesses may encounter certain challenges during the process. Common challenges include resistance to change from employees, technical issues, and data migration complications.

These challenges can be overcome through proper communication and training, involving employees in the decision-making process, and working closely with the software provider to resolve any technical issues that arise.
